Output f93705d239ba44653e8cc19a7deb24ac6fa7e09f81c9b0de0ddda94386349412:0

value
507696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 692ff459b0526b1f6916979684abdcaa7a004bf1 OP_EQUAL
address
3BHCKd4aurbR4DDMAnpZfDipScDUJqe4V8
transaction
f93705d239ba44653e8cc19a7deb24ac6fa7e09f81c9b0de0ddda94386349412